Romanian Navy H215M to Adopt MBDA’s Marte ER Missile; Arnaud Rousset Quoted

The Romanian Naval Forces will integrate the Marte ER anti-surface warfare missile into its two Airbus H215M helicopters to provide flexible mission capability with automatic or manual navigation and salvo firing.

According to the missile manufacturer, France-based MBDA, it will work on the aircraft’s missile platform integration under a contract with Romanian aerospace company IAR Brasov. The company also said it will collaborate with Airbus and other local partners to fully integrate Marte ER into the aircraft’s mission system level.

Arnaud Rousset, MBDA vice president for Europe, described the company’s weapon system as able to meet European defense challenges.

“We are proud to contribute to the Romanian Armed Forces’ strategic autonomy, and we will continue to act as a trusted partner by offering a comprehensive portfolio adapted to their current and future needs,” he said.

Marte ER, the latest generation of the MBDA missile family, is already integrated into several platforms for the Italian military and other customers. The missile is designed for all-weather operations and can engage targets at more than 100 kilometers.
